Rashtriya Janata Dal chief Lalu Yadav on Sunday launched a scathing attack against the ruling Bharatiya Janata Party at the Centre and alleged that the country is "heading towards civil war".The former Bihar CM also called upon the people to unite against inflation and unemployment."The way BJP is working, the country is moving towards civil war. I call upon the people to unite against inflation, unemployment & corruption in the country. We've to fight united & we'll win," Lalu said at the Sampoorna Kranti Diwas while addressing virtually.Lalu also appealed to the secular forces to unite and fight together."We do not have to back off," he said.Meanwhile, Lalu was granted bail in the Rs 139.35-crore illegal withdrawal from Doranda Treasury by the Jharkhand High Court in April. The case is related to the fodder scam.In February, a special Central Bureau of Investigation (CBI) court in Ranchi held RJD chief and former Bihar Chief Minister Lalu Prasad guilty of fraudulent ...
